Best for: Users prioritizing reliability over cutting-edge navigation

iRobot Roombas are widely recognized for their reliable navigation, effective cleaning on various floor types, and strong pet hair pickup capabilities. However, potential buyers should be aware of their premium pricing and the fact that some models lack advanced obstacle avoidance or have smaller dustbins compared to newer competitors. Despite these drawbacks, they remain a top choice for users prioritizing consistent performance and a mature smart home ecosystem.

Strengths

  • +Reliable navigation and mapping capabilities that effectively clean entire homes without getting stuck.
  • +Strong performance on carpets and hard floors, making them suitable for mixed flooring types.
  • +Effective pet hair pickup, particularly in higher-end models with specialized brush systems.
  • +User-friendly app interface that allows for easy scheduling, zone cleaning, and smart home integration.

Watch-outs

  • Higher price point compared to many competing robot vacuum brands with similar features.
  • Lack of advanced obstacle avoidance technology in some models, leading to collisions with furniture or cords.
  • Dustbin capacity is often smaller than competitors, requiring more frequent emptying in homes with pets or high debris.

Best for: Homes with large debris and high ceilings

The Samsung Powerbot delivers strong cleaning performance with its powerful suction and effective edge-cleaning brush, making it a solid choice for homes with pets or large debris. However, its bulky size limits access to low furniture, and the camera-based navigation can fail in dimly lit environments. Additionally, users frequently note that the device operates at a higher noise level compared to modern competitors.

Strengths

  • +Features a powerful suction motor capable of picking up large debris like cereal and pet hair effectively.
  • +Utilizes a camera-based navigation system to map rooms and avoid obstacles more intelligently than random-bounce models.
  • +Includes a dedicated edge-sweeping brush that cleans along baseboards and corners better than standard round vacuums.
  • +Offers a robust app interface allowing users to set no-go zones and schedule cleaning sessions remotely.

Watch-outs

  • The unit is significantly louder than many competing robot vacuums, making it disruptive during operation.
  • The camera navigation system struggles in low-light conditions or dark rooms, often causing the robot to get stuck.
  • The design is bulky and tall, preventing it from fitting under many standard sofas and beds.
